Michael Bartha possesses extensive experience in user experience research and ergonomics, with a career spanning over two decades. From October 2017 to December 2020, Michael Bartha held multiple key positions at HP, including Senior User Experience Researcher, User Experience Lead, and Ergonomics & User Experience Research Manager, where responsibilities included managing research projects and providing subject-matter expertise. Prior roles include Human Factors Engineer at Hewlett-Packard and Postdoctoral Fellow at Baylor College of Medicine. Since December 2020, Michael Bartha has been a Senior User Experience Researcher at Google. Michael Bartha holds a PhD in Cognitive Psychology, along with an MA in Cognitive Psychology and a BA in Psychology, all obtained from Rice University and Buffalo State University.
